你查询的IP:[121.58.35.62]  地理位置:中国–海南–三亚

最新查询123.22.128.87 116.16.106.118 118.244.173.194 124.72.23.49 121.8.211.66 125.171.203.91 116.60.78.196 221.122.178.183 123.232.51.215 121.58.35.62 203.92.168.65 202.180.128.99 219.72.118.188 119.32.43.181 117.120.128.127 116.128.154.238 116.16.212.177 202.90.224.138 124.31.32.189 202.122.64.90 202.122.46.72 159.226.132.171 124.31.177.87 121.4.54.97 125.213.100.122 116.69.75.104 202.75.208.52 221.192.234.81 121.255.219.141 122.48.244.212 202.38.176.46